Nuxt Adapter

Use oRPC inside a Nuxt project by mounting a handler in a server route.

Nuxt is a popular Vue.js framework for building server-side applications. Its server engine follows web standards, so oRPC integrates through the Fetch API Adapter.

Server

You set up an oRPC server inside Nuxt using its Server Routes.

import { onError } from '@orpc/server'
import { RPCHandler } from '@orpc/server/fetch'

const handler = new RPCHandler(router, {
  interceptors: [
    onError((error) => {
      console.error(error)
    }),
  ],
})

export default defineEventHandler(async (event) => {
  const request = toWebRequest(event)

  const { response } = await handler.handle(request, {
    prefix: '/rpc',
    context: {} // Provide initial context if needed
  })

  if (response) {
    return response
  }

  setResponseStatus(event, 404, 'Not Found')
  return 'Not found'
})

Client

To make the oRPC client compatible with SSR, set it up inside a Nuxt Plugin.

import type { RouterClient } from '@orpc/server'
import { createORPCClient } from '@orpc/client'
import { RPCLink } from '@orpc/client/fetch'

export default defineNuxtPlugin(() => {
  const event = useRequestEvent()
  const requestURL = useRequestURL()

  const link = new RPCLink({
    url: '/rpc',
    origin: typeof window === 'undefined' ? requestURL.origin : undefined, // defaults to the current origin in the browser
    headers: () => event?.headers ?? {},
  })

  const client: RouterClient<typeof router> = createORPCClient(link)

  return {
    provide: {
      client,
    },
  }
})

Optimize SSR

To reduce HTTP requests and improve latency during SSR, you can use a server-side client during SSR. Below is a quick setup, see Optimizing SSR for more details.

import type { RouterClient } from '@orpc/server'
import { createORPCClient } from '@orpc/client'
import { RPCLink } from '@orpc/client/fetch'

export default defineNuxtPlugin(() => {
  const link = new RPCLink({
    url: '/rpc',
  })

  const client: RouterClient<typeof router> = createORPCClient(link)

  return {
    provide: {
      client,
    },
  }
})
import { createRouterClient } from '@orpc/server'

export default defineNuxtPlugin(() => {
  const event = useRequestEvent()

  const client = createRouterClient(router, {
    context: {
      headers: event?.headers, // provide headers if initial context required
    },
  })

  return {
    provide: {
      client,
    },
  }
})
